#2d814c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2d814c is composed of 17.6% red, 50.6%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.1%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 142.1 degrees, a saturation of 48.3% and a lightness of 34.1%. #2d814c color hex could be obtained by blending #5aff98 with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#2d814c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040d07 is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2d814c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555957 is the less saturated color, while #05a941 is the most saturated one.
